How does Enemy Skill Materia work ff7?

Enemy Skill Materia: The Enemy Skill Materia is a command materia that can be equipped to cast and learn specific enemy spells. A character will permanently learn any spell which an enemy casts on them, so long as they have the Enemy Skill Materia equipped.

Where is the Enemy Skill Materia in ff7 original?

There are four Enemy Skill Materia to obtain:

  • In the sample tank in Professor Hojo’s lab in the Shinra Bldg. after Red XIII joins the party. (Missable.)
  • In the Respectable Inn in Junon.
  • In one of the houses in the Forgotten City.
  • Received from the Chocobo Sage’s Mountain Chocobo.

How do you get Enemy Skill Materia in Junon?

Talk to the soldier in the near-right corner and follow him downstairs to find the Respectable Inn, a.k.a. Beginner’s Hall (Intermediate). Pick up the ENEMY SKILL MATERIA in the near corner and climb back up the ladder.

What does Dragon Force do ff7?

Use. Dragon Force is a useful Enemy Skill though acquired very late, in the game’s final dungeon. It raises one target’s resistance to physical and magical damage. The effect is cumulative up to a maximum of +100% of the stats’ base values.
